LAHORE: A contempt of court petition has been filed in the Lahore High Court against Punjab Home Secretary Azam Suleman Khan for not complying with a court order about releasing of the Model Town inquiry report.
Asif Iqbal and other legal heirs of victims of the Model Town incident filed the petition through lawyers Khwaja Tariq Rahim and Azhar Siddique.
The petitioners contended that a copy of the order issued by a single bench (Justice Syed Mazahar Ali Akbar Naqvi) was communicated and duly served to the home secretary, but he did not comply with the order.
They said the home secretary did not take any step to comply with the order, wherein he has been directed to make the inquiry report public and also hand over the same to the petitioners.
The petitioners stated an application was also submitted to the home secretary for the provision of the report in light of the court order but the respondent at the behest of the ruling PML-N was reluctant to implement the order.
They pleaded that the home secretary by not releasing the Model Town inquiry report committed contempt of the court and was liable to be punished under Contempt of Court Ordinance 2003 and Article 204 of the Constitution.
